I have an ’09 A4 without Nav. (H/W= H02, S/W=0231). About twice a week I find that my iPhone stops responding and needs to be removed from the AMI and re-booted. The same happened with my older iPod. The dealer insists that there is no available software upgrade for my car.
I haven’t found any similar threads with this problem description. The dealer wants to do nothing (suggests I may have a corrupted file…). Until I switched to a iPhone, I thought that maybe my device was the problem. With two devices and many files similarly failing, it can’t be on my end. I am asking that they change the AMI. Their response is that without an error message from the AMI, they can’t authorize a new part.
Any comments would be greatly appreciated.

Do you have an iPhone 3, 3GS or 4? If you have iOS4.x installed on the iPhone, see the recent "ipod MMI issues" thread. There's an update (4.1) coming soon that may solve many Bluetooth issues. Resetting your MMI then erasing/resetting your iPhone's bluetooth connection could also help.
Finally, if it's an AMI problem, be sure the connector is firmly seated in the device. You could try and ask the dealer to let you try another cable to see if that's what's causing the issues. Frankly, I doubt a failing cable would throw a code. It would be like disconnecting the device from the AMI cable if there was a bad wire. How would the car know the difference? If the dealer refuses to let you try another AMI cable without buying it, that would be pretty poor service. I'd call AOA on that one.
Last, but not least, you could back up your iPhone, erase all, restore and re-enter your settings to see if that was the issue. That would erase any doubt you had a "corrupted file".
BTW, I'm using a 30GB 5G iPod with AMI cable and iPhone 3Gs on Bluetooth w/iOS4.02 with zero problems on my '09 A4 w/Nav.
